The Chinese embassy in the United States confirmed the death of semiconductor researcher Wang Danhao, who died at the University of Michigan last month, shortly after being questioned by U.S. federal authorities. This incident has raised numerous questions regarding the circumstances of his death and its impact on the relations between China and the United States, especially amid the current tensions between the two countries.

Wang Danhao was known for his significant contributions to the field of semiconductors, where he was working on developing new technologies in this vital area. His sudden death comes at a sensitive time, as pressures on Chinese scientists and researchers in the United States are increasing, raising concerns about the freedom of scientific research in the country.

Mysterious Circumstances of the Incident

Wang Danhao died under mysterious circumstances, having been questioned by federal authorities shortly before his death. Details of the questioning or the reasons that led to his death have not been disclosed, adding to the ambiguity surrounding this case. The Chinese embassy confirmed the news but did not provide further details regarding the circumstances of his death.

The death of Wang Danhao is one of many incidents that highlight the challenges faced by Chinese researchers in the United States. In recent years, many Chinese scientists have been targeted by U.S. authorities due to national security concerns, creating an environment of anxiety and fear among researchers.

Background & Context

This incident occurs against the backdrop of escalating tensions between the United States and China, particularly in the fields of technology and scientific research. Since the onset of the trade war between the two countries, their relationship has deteriorated significantly, with the United States taking stringent measures against Chinese companies, affecting scientific cooperation between the two nations.

In recent years, numerous actions have been taken by the U.S. government against Chinese scientists, leading to heightened concerns about the freedom of scientific research. This incident may exacerbate these fears, potentially impacting the ability of Chinese scientists to work in the United States.

Impact & Consequences

The death of Wang Danhao raises many questions about the future of scientific cooperation between the United States and China. This incident could lead to increased tensions between the two countries, negatively affecting scientific research and academic collaboration. It may also result in stricter restrictions on Chinese scientists in the United States, hindering progress in vital research areas such as technology and medicine.

Furthermore, this incident may heighten concerns among Chinese scientists and researchers abroad, prompting them to think twice before deciding to relocate to the United States for work. This could impact innovation and scientific advancement in the United States, as much scientific research relies on international collaboration.
